    The Rangers are in no way better than the Bruins historically. The Bruins have two more cups, 9 more Finals appearances, have made the playoffs 12 more times, have missed the playoffs 11 fewer times (not including this season), and have 724 more all time regular season points, the equivalent of 362 wins. I don't think losing in the Finals more makes them a worse team than one that got to the Finals much less often. New York missed the playoffs all but six years from 1943 to 1966, then every year from 1998 to 2004. The Bruins have had some bad skids too, but not as bad as the Rangers did for nearly 25 years.
